The acronym now, when used by financial institutions, stands for ________ and is a type of interest-bearing checking account.

The answer is negotiable order of withdrawal or short for the acronym NOW. The acronym NOW, when it is used in terms of financial institutions, in stands for Negotiable Order of Withdrawal, it is a type of interest-grossing checking account wherein a patron or customer is allowed to create drafts against cash held on deposit or in short words, the owner of the account can write an unlimited amount of checks for drafts or to be used.
